Pulaski Township is a township in Lawrence County, Pennsylvania, United States. The population was 3,096 at the 2020 census, [5] a decline from the figure of 3,452 tabulated in 2010. [6]
Wilmington Township is a township in Lawrence County, Pennsylvania, United States. The population was 2,662 at the 2020 census, [5] a decline from the figure of 2,715 tabulated in 2010. Union Township is a township in Lawrence County, Pennsylvania, United States. The population was 4,997 at the time of the 2020 census, [5] a decline from the figure of 5,190 as of 2010. [6]
